Complexity means possibilities exceeding what a system can realize. [definitional]

The concept of complexity has therefore to be defined in very abstract terms. This can be done straightforwardly in terms of a distinction between system and environment and in terms of a system’s potential for actualization. The concept then signifies a number of possibilities which are opened up through system formation. It implies that the conditions (and hence boundaries) of possibility can be specified, that the world becomes constituted after this fashion and also that it contains more possibilities than can be realized, so that in this sense it has an 'open' structure. From one angle this relationship between world and system can be seen as a problem of overload and of a constantly threatened stability. This, in fact, is the approach of functionalist systems theory. From the opposite perspective, the same situation appears as a 'higher' order, constructed by reducing complexity through system building, which renders the problem one of selection. This latter approach is that of cybernetic systems theory.

DEFINE: Luhmann defines complexity abstractly as a surplus of possibilities over what a formed system can actualize, distinguishing overload-oriented functionalism from selection-oriented cybernetics.

Niklas Luhmann, Trust and Power, loc. 101
